arm64: cmpxchg_dbl: patch in lse instructions when supported by the CPU
On CPUs which support the LSE atomic instructions introduced in ARMv8.1, it makes sense to use them in preference to ll/sc sequences. This patch introduces runtime patching of our cmpxchg_double primitives so that the LSE casp instruction is used instead.
